Subject: Handover — Fabrikit on-call

Hey! Quick handover notes. Fabrikit (our test-data factory lib) had a flaky seed generator this week — if builds fail on the Norwick suite, just bump the seed cache and rerun. Docs live on the Lantermill wiki under "Fabrikit basics," which new folks should skim first. Nothing else burning. If anything weird pops up overnight, ping the library owner directly.

billing contact of bafog-bawip = fraael@lumicworks.corp

# Env file for ProseGate, the docs linter discussed at last week's sync.
# LINT_RULESET pins the style profile; keep it on "handbook-v3" until the
# glossary migration lands. MAX_WARNINGS gates CI at 25.
# ProseGate uploads its reports to the Papertrail-Vex dashboard, which
# requires an authenticated push, so the line directly below sets that.

vault entry, fawif-tadup: COURIER_KEY29=fba3dedb47dad65bab6e255d088f1

Subject: Memtrace cut-over complete

Team,

Cut-over to Memtrace v2 for GPU memory profiling finished last night. Old v1 agents are disabled; any tickets referencing v1 dashboards should be closed as resolved-by-migration. Sampling overhead is now under 2% and allocation traces include kernel names. Known gap: profiles older than 30 days were not migrated. Point customers at the v2 docs for setup questions. For reference when troubleshooting, the agent now runs with the following configuration.

settings of bagaf-bawip:
[aldax]
port = 5000
region = south-4
host = aldax.brasklabs.corp
team = brivan
timeout_ms = 2000
retries = 2

## Onboarding: Spokeshift Rebalancer

Welcome to on-call for Spokeshift, the tool that tells our van crews which bike docks to top up overnight. Most pages are just the forecast job running long—safe to retry once. The one scary scenario is the dispatch database going read-only, which blocks the morning route plan. If that happens, you'll need to log into the emergency admin shell on the primary. That shell is protected by a recovery passphrase, and it's written directly below so you're never stuck.

unlock words, bawef-kahap: sorax-sorir-quenys-aldok